What can be inferred about the motion of a galaxy if its light exhibits a significant redshift?.
- A.It is moving towards the Earth
- B.It is moving away from the Earth
- C.It is stationary relative to the Earth
- D.It is orbiting another galaxy
Model answer
What a good answer should say
- It is moving away from the Earth
Explanation
Why this works
The evidence of a significant redshift indicates that the light waves are stretched, which shows that the galaxy is receding from the observer. This implies that the universe is expanding, leading to the conclusion that the galaxy is moving away from the Earth.
